It was the fall of 2009. Ricardo Blanco and I were on the terrace of his house in Valle de Bravo in Mexico, enjoying some beer and tequila with his brother Jaime.
“I just did the Camino to Santiago de Compostela,” remarked Jaime. “You’ve got to do it.”
I paid only perfunctory attention, too unimaginative or incurious to ask him why.
Until Ricardo himself called me a year later. “Let’s do the Camino!”
Thus was born a passion, an obsession. Call it what you will, over the last fifteen years I have done twelve walks on eight different caminos, the Francés, those of Finisterre and Muxía-Finisterre, the Portugúes, the Norte, the Primitivo, the Inglés, and the Aragonés.
On this site, I tell some of the stories of those walks.
